The Ausangate Trek is a remote trek in Cusco that passes by alpine lakes, towering mountain passes, shepherds with herds of alpaca, and glacial peaked mountains. WebAcetazolamide (Diamox) is a common drug for altitude sickness and needs to be taken 2 days before you arrive at high altitude and is to be taken for 2-3 days after you arrive. I also loved your photos of the culture and the people!! Symptoms of altitude sickness usually develop between 6 24 hours after reaching altitudes more than 3,000m (9,843 feet) above sea level.
